Your new buses for the 464 are here

16 state-of-the-art single-decker vehicles, worth nearly £4 million, have been delivered to The Blackburn Bus Company, the first of which have now been introduced on the 464 between Accrington, Rawtenstall and Rochdale.

These new buses have been built with passenger comfort in mind, with free Wi-Fi, USB Charging, and skylights, as well as back-to-back stop displays and comfortable moquette-trimmed high-back seats as standard.

Accessibility is also a key attribute; each bus features two wheelchair spaces, a built-in wheelchair ramp, audio next-stop announcements, and hearing loops for customers who require hearing aids.

The Alexander Dennis Enviro200 model is also a low-carbon emission vehicle, using around 15% less fuel compared to similar single-deckers. The Blackburn Bus Company will be running them on high-blend biodiesel – making them both fuel-efficient and cost-effective for us to operate.

Transdev Blazefield Managing Director Henri Rohard added: “The new 464 delivery, an investment of almost £4 million, demonstrates both our commitment to enhancing our fleets across the North of England – and our dedication to reducing the environmental impact of our buses.”

464 timetables and routes will not change with the launch of these new buses: the service will continue to operate as normal, with departures every 15 minutes Monday-Saturday, and half-hourly frequency during the evening and on Sunday.

Transdev’s introduction of these 16 new buses for The Blackburn Bus Company follows the rollout of 15 eCitaro buses for The Keighley Bus Company, and 15 Mercedes-Benz Citaro hybrid buses to the FLYER-branded network in 2025.
